Linda Miller

Linda Miller is a nationally recognized expert in fraud risk management with extensive experience across government and industry. She serves as President and Co-Founder of the Program Integrity Alliance (PIA), a nonprofit organization dedicated to strengthening integrity in government through data, evidence, and collaboration. Linda is also CEO of Audient Group, LLC, an anti-fraud services firm, and Co-Founder of Tracklight, an AI-enabled company focused on early fraud detection and prevention.

Previously, Linda was a Principal at Grant Thornton LLP, where she led the Fraud & Financial Crimes practice. She also served as Deputy Executive Director of the Pandemic Response Accountability Committee (PRAC) and spent a decade at the Government Accountability Office (GAO), where she helped develop GAO’s Framework for Managing Fraud Risks in Federal Programs and advised Congress on the Fraud Reduction and Data Analytics Act. A frequent speaker and media commentator, Linda holds a master’s degree in public policy from The George Washington University.
